The Bohemians, desperate for allies against the Emperor, apply to be admitted into the Protestant Union which was led by their original candidate for the Bohemian throne, the Calvinist Frederick V, Elector Palatine. Ferdinand wants to restore Catholicism to his lands making him highly unpopular in the primarily Hussite Bohemia & provoking the Thirty Years War
